Although I am an avid internet user, I have to admit that I had never attended events solely based on information from the internet. Now, I was ready to explore this new way of networking. I found an interesting event on yelp.com and decided to go for it.

Enjoying free yoga class at Sankalpa Yoga which was sponsered by luxuryspot.com
It was a free yoga event organized by TheLuxurySpot.com, a lifestyle site founded by New York socialite Bryce Gruber. Sankalpah yoga, a posh yoga center in midtown Manhattan, provided space for the event.
Emily Sloane, who had also come for the event, said she uses yelp all the time and always had a good experience. “I use Yelp and other sites like Menupages.com all the time,” she said. “Since this is a free event, I wanted to check it out.”
The exercise room was spacious with big windows. The walls were colored deep red and orange, the colors of the yogis. Sanskrit slokas (poems) were written all over the wall. The room evoked peaceful energy.
Celebrity NYC/ Hamptons instructor Dia Hollenbeck-Minkow put some melodious music we started our class. As per her instructions, we changed our posture from one asana to another. By the end of the hour, I was exhausted.
Yoga is definitely the hip way to be in shape these days. “There are a lot of people training to be yoga instructor,” said Maria Pena, the friendly receptionist at Sankalpah yoga.
However, being a yoga instructor is a lot of hard work. Erik Kragh who is learning to be a yoga instructor at Sankalpah yoga said, “I used to teach martial arts before and I thought it would be a walk in the park. But it’s been fun. It takes you somewhere you don’t expect to go.”
